SAHARA’s toll free 24-hour helpline is supervised by trained volunteers and staff. Our statewide toll free helpline number is 1-888-SAHARA2 or 1-888-724-2722

TRANSITIONAL HOUSING FOR VICTIMS OF DOMESTIC VIOLENCE: S.A.W.I.N. (South Asian Women in Need) is a transitional living home for survivors of domestic violence. It permits SAHARA to rehabilitate distressed persons. Supportive services such as mental health counseling, job training, education and referrals are provided during this period. Many times, S.A.W.I.N. has been the first step towards the beginning of a newer and better life.

ADVOCACY: SAHARA advocates on behalf of women in distress: mothers, wives, daughters, daughters-in-law, etc. It provides a gamut of services like housing, public aid, medical and psychiatric attention, literacy education, job preparedness, and childcare.

LEGAL ADVOCACY: SAHARA provides referrals for legal advice and representation. When required, we accompany clients for legal appointments and court dates. Client’s legal needs include orders of protection, divorce, custody, assistance with immigration issues, and prosecution.

HEALTH CARE REFERRALS: SAHARA provides referrals for health care. When required we accompany clients for health care appointments. Health Care includes, doctor’s visits, dental visits, optometry visits and any special requirements for the client.

COUNSELING AND MENTAL HEALTH SERVICES: The foundation of SAHARA’s domestic violence program is therapeutic mental health counseling, and case management services. Special emphasis is placed on resolving Post Traumatic Stress Disorder, Major Depression, and other emotional turmoil. SAHARA believes in an empathetic approach and supportive services. This has empowered innumerable persons and prepared them for a brighter and happier future.

COUPLES COUNSELING AND COUNSELING FOR BATTERERS: SAHARA offers counseling for couples going through domestic violence and batterers who want to change. Our first goal is to keep the family and marriage together through therapy and the willingness to change. Our therapists are highly qualified and are able to help through counseling sessions at our office.

COUNSELING FOR ALCOHOL ABUSE: SAHARA is in progress of creating a substance abuse program designed to help those in our community who are dealing with alcohol or substance abuse. Through this program we will offer resources for rehabilitation and counseling so these clients can mainstream back into society as fit and healthy individuals.

FINANCIAL ASSISTANCE: SAHARA aims to provide as much financial assistance as possible to survivors of domestic violence. We offer training in financial management and provide community resources to help underserved women get back on their own two feet.

JOB ASSISTANCE: SAHARA’s objective is financial independence FOR DOESTIC VIOLENCE CLIENTS. Therefore, SAHARA assists clients with referrals to local agencies that facilitate job searches. Clients are provided guidance and training in résumé writing, interviewing skills, degree equivalency evaluation, and job placement. SAHARA encourages clients to pursue higher education and/or professional training.

COMMUNITY EDUCATION AND PROFESSIONAL TRAINING: SAHARA focuses on raising community awareness of the nature and effects of domestic violence, as well as cultural sensitivity NEEDED TO HELP to South Asian victims OF DOMESTIC VIOLENCE. SAHARA staff and volunteers give presentations to religious, social, and educational groups; medical schools and other health care institutions. This improves community awareness regarding the prevention of violence and the ill-effects of domestic violence.

IN-OFFICE CONSULTATION: SAHARA provides free consultation to South Asians WHO ARE IN NEED OF mental health counseling and other services. If needed, clients are referred to other community agencies.

CASE MANAGEMENT SERVICES: SAHARA has a fully qualified case management who is able to determine what a clients’ specific needs are what services are available to meet those needs. The case manager can discuss services offered through SAHARA and community-based services the client may be able to use.

FAMILY SUPPORT: SAHARA offers support for families of domestic violence through services, counseling, therapy, advocacy and mentoring.

YOUTH SERVICES: SAHARA has recently establish the Youth Ensemble of SAHARA (YES) a chapter designed to be the South Asian Communities youth lifeline. Here youth are able to express themselves, share their experiences and network to find guidance and advice from professionals that have already experienced what they have.

COMPUTER LITERACY: SAHARA’s Education Center was created to empower underserved women with an equal opportunity to succeed by promoting computer literacy. At the Education Center, clients and community members will be able to learn computer skills such as Microsoft Training, QuickBooks Training and so forth to help them become independent, self-sufficient members of society.

COLLABORATION AND NETWORKING: SAHARA collaborates with local coalitions and organizations to better serve the South Asian community.

EDUCATION MENTORS: Clients are mentored by volunteers who are the best of professionals in specialized disciplines. This facilitates clients in pursuing their educational and employment goals.

MULTILINGUAL SERVICES: SAHARA’s staff and volunteers are multilingual and can communicate in various South Asian languages.

OTHER NEEDED REFERRALS: SAHARA also offers any other referrals based on the needs of the client.
